The legislators are striving to protect us all from something, or are they? The whole thing seems a very little confusing to say the least.

Typically the House, plus the Us senate, are once more contemplating the issue associated with “Online Gambling”. Bills have been submitted by Congressmen Goodlatte and Leach, plus also by Senator Kyl.

The check getting put forward simply by Rep. Goodlatte has the stated intention of updating the Line Act to ban all forms of online gambling, to help make it illegal for a gambling business to take credit and electronic digital transfers, and in order to force ISPs in addition to Common Carriers in order to block usage of gaming related sites at the request associated with law enforcement.

Simply as does Associate. Goodlatte, Sen. Kyl, in his costs, Prohibition on Capital of Unlawful Web Gambling, makes that illegal for gambling businesses to acknowledge credit cards, digital transfers, checks and also other forms of repayment, but his bill does not address typically the placement of wagers.

The bill published by Rep. Leach, The Unlawful Net Gambling Enforcement Action, is basically the copy of the expenses submitted by Sen. Kyl. It concentrates on preventing casino businesses from acknowledging credit cards, electronic transfers, checks, plus other payments, plus like the Kyl bill makes simply no changes to just what is currently legitimate.

According to Associate. Goodlatte “While gaming is currently illegitimate in america unless governed from the states, the development of the Internet has made gambling readily accessible. It is common for illegitimate gambling businesses to control freely until police finds and prevents them. ”

In fact , American courts possess determined that typically the Wire Act tends to make only Sports Betting on illegal, and even then only across telephone ranges. Very few declares have laws that will make online gambling unlawful, some states and even Tribes have obtained steps to legalize online gambling, plus even the us government acknowledges some forms of on the internet gambling as staying legal.

Goodlatte themself says his costs “cracks down in illegal gambling by updating the Cable Act to pay just about all forms of interstate gambling and take into account new technologies. According to current federal legislation, it is unclear whether using the Internet to run a gambling business is illegal”.

Goodlatte’s bill however will not “cover almost all forms of interstate gambling” as they claims, but alternatively carves out faveur for several forms of online gambling this kind of as state lotteries, bets on horse racing, and illusion sports. Even then, his modifications to be able to the Wire Act do not make online gambling illegal, they make that illegal for some sort of gambling business in order to accept online wagers where a man or woman risks something of value “upon the outcome of a tournament more, a sports event, or the game predominantly issue to chance”, other than of course if it is a situation lottery, horse competition, fantasy sports, or even one of a new few other situations.

The truth of the matter is definitely that most internet gambling businesses have positioned in other countries specifically to be able to avoid the overcast area that is the current condition of gambling online within the US. Because a result, there may be little that police can do in order to enforce these regulations. Trying to make typically the laws tougher, and even providing for stiffer penalties, will not make them easier in order to enforce.

As effectively, most, if not all, banks and credit rating card companies reject to transfer money to an gambling online business now, due to pressure from the authorities. As the result, alternative settlement systems sprang as much as fill the gap.

Senator Kyl is equally misleading in the statements. From their proposed bill, “Internet gambling is primarily funded through particular use of repayment system instruments, credit score cards, and cable transfers. ” But as we already realize, most credit greeting cards in the You. S. refuse endeavors to fund a new gambling account.

Furthermore from your Kyl bill, “Internet gambling is definitely a growing cause of debt selection trouble for insured depository institutions and the consumer credit business. ” If the credit card providers and various other financial institutions inside the U. S are not allowing the financing of gambling, just how can it be “a growing cause of debt collection problems”. Plus since issue we need legislation to ensure the financial industry to protect on its own from high chance debt. When the economical industry was accepting gambling debts and these gambling charges were a trouble to them, wouldn’t they will just stop accepting them?

Like Associate. Gooddlatte, Rep. Make their way and Senator Kyl carve out exemptions intended for betting on horses racing, for illusion sports and regarding buying and selling securities. Unlike Rep. Goodlatte however, Repetition. Leach and Sen. Kyl do certainly not exempt state lotteries from their forbidance of online gambling.
